Global buyers should assess material grade (tungsten carbide with micro-grain structure), edge finish, chip resistance, and heat treatment. Consider blade geometry, coatings, and compatibility with your tooling—slitters, pre-cutters, or rotary heads. Look for flexible BOM options, customizable sizes, fast sampling, and transparent tolerances.
